Departmental Records Offices
In the course of conducting the
programs and activities of the Department, personal information may be
accumulated which is not contained in any of the specific personal information
banks described in this entry, or the standard banks located elsewhere in the
index. Such personal information exists in a fragmented form throughout some
33,000 files located in Ottawa. The information relates to criminal justice
system policy; police and law enforcement issues; and general administrative
matters. Most of the information is generated internally. However, a portion
comes from the general public in the form of opinions or inquiries. This
information is not intended to be used for any administrative purpose affecting
individuals by the Department. Information may include names, addresses,
profession, and is normally only retrievable if specifics are provided, e.g.,
project titles, dates, events, organization titles and locations.
Security Intelligence Transitional Group In the course of conducting the activities and programs of this planning group, personal information may have been accumulated which was not contained in the specific personal information bank described in this entry, i.e. planning information on the organizational, personnel and administrative structure for the new security agency; public opinions and enquiries. This information is not intended for use in any administrative purpose affecting individuals by the Security Intelligence Transitional Group. The information may contain names, addresses, and position titles and is stored as a part of the general subject files where records are not retrieved by personal identifiers. The information is only retrievable if specific subjects, dates, or events are provided.
